Income in Putney

What people and households earn each week, and how incomes are spread.

Nearly half of all households in Putney earn $3,000 or more each week, making it one of the highest-earning areas in the region. The typical family income here is $3,303 per week, which is well above the national figure. This wealth has grown steadily over the last few years.

Typical incomes

Median personal, family and household incomes.

Typical weekly household income is $3,056, which is far above both the state and national figures. This has risen by $597 since 2016, while typical personal weekly income has also grown to $1,084.

Income spread

High earners and the full distribution.

High earners are common here, with 23.5% of people earning over $2,000 a week, a figure far above the national average. This matches the household trend, where the share of homes earning $3,000 or more rose 12 points since 2016 to reach 47.5%.
